Abstract

In recent time there is rapid growth in E-commerce market throughout the world. personal information security are major concern for customers and merchants due to increasing popularity of online shopping, debit or credit card fraud and banks specifically in the case of card not present. Identity theft and phishing are the common dangers of online shopping. This approach helps in safeguarding customer data and increasing customer confidence and preventing identity thief by giving extra level of security. This method uses combined application of Cryptography & Steganography.
